Mount Ama Dablam Climbing: A Journey to the "Matterhorn of the Himalayas" Renowned as the "Matterhorn of the Himalayas," Mount Ama Dablam is a breathtaking mountain that attracts climbers from all over the world. Its soaring ridges and steep faces create a dramatic silhouette against the sky, making it one of the most visually striking peaks on Earth.

Acclimatization and Altitude Considerations Gradual Ascent 1 Slowly ascend to allow your body to adjust to the thinner air. Rest and Hydration 2 Prioritize sufficient rest and stay hydrated. Monitor Symptoms 3 Be aware of altitude sickness symptoms. Descent if Necessary 4 If symptoms worsen, descend to a lower altitude.
